Liposomes are smaller, spherical, self-shut structures with not less than one concentric lipid bilayer and an encapsulated aqueous phase in the middle. They have been greatly made use of as drug delivery vehicles considering the fact that their discovery in 1965 because of their biocompatible and biodegradable character as well as their one of a kind capacity to encapsulate hydrophilic agents (hydrophilic drugs, DNA, RNA, and so forth.) in their interior aqueous core and hydrophobic drugs inside the lamellae, that makes them adaptable therapeutic carriers. In addition, amphiphilic drugs may also be loaded in to the liposome interior aqueous core more info utilizing distant loading techniques, including the ammonium sulfate process for doxorubicin70 or even the pH gradient approach for vincristine71. On the other hand, one of the important drawbacks of such conventional liposomes was their rapid clearance with the bloodstream. The development of stealth liposomes is underway by using the surface coating of the hydrophilic polymer, generally a lipid spinoff of polyethylene glycol (PEG), to increase the circulation 50 percent-life of liposomes from a lot less than a couple of minutes (traditional liposomes) to prolonged release vs sustained release many hrs (stealth liposomes)seventy two. Liposomes provide the potential to focus on certain cells by means of both of those Lively and passive concentrating on strategies. PEGylated liposomes have already been observed to get more effective at passively targeting cancer cells each in vitro and in vivo than typical liposomes, and Additionally, PEGylated liposomes exhibit a large degree of nuclear transfection. Liposomal antisense oligonucleotides (ASO) have been identified to generally be effective with the inhibition of pump and nonpump resistance of multidrug resistant tumors73.

To start with-technology: The main era of controlled release dosage kind drugs was from 1950–1980. This era of dosage types predominantly employs four different types of mechanisms for drug release, which accelerates the oral and transdermal formulations. The four different types of mechanisms are dissolution, osmosis, diffusion, and ion Trade.
